Detalles del Curso

โ€ข Introduction to IoT (Internet of Things) in Structural Health Monitoring  
โ€ข Sensor Technologies for IoT-based SHM  
โ€ข Data Acquisition and Communication Protocols in IoT  
โ€ข Machine Learning Fundamentals in AI-driven SHM  
โ€ข AI-based Damage Detection and Prediction Models  
โ€ข Implementing AI Algorithms on IoT Devices  
โ€ข Data Analytics for IoT-based SHM  
โ€ข Cybersecurity for IoT Systems in Structural Health Monitoring  
โ€ข Case Studies and Applications of IoT and AI in SHM

Structural Health Monitoring Engineer: These professionals ensure the safety and performance of structures by leveraging IoT and AI technologies to monitor and analyze their condition (45%). IoT Solutions Architect: With a strong understanding of IoT devices and systems, these architects design and implement solutions for structural health monitoring applications (25%). AI Infrastructure Engineer: These experts focus on developing and maintaining AI systems, which are essential for processing and analyzing large amounts of data generated by IoT devices for SHM purposes (15%). Data Scientist for SHM: Utilizing AI algorithms and machine learning techniques, data scientists interpret and analyze data to derive insights and inform decision-making in structural health monitoring (15%).
